The study of solid mechanics requires a strong grasp of stress, strain, and material deformation. For decades, E.J. Hearn’s Mechanics of Materials has served as a core textbook for mechanical, civil, and structural engineering students worldwide. However, mastering the complex analytical problems at the end of each chapter often requires a reliable reference tool.
